Here is nothing more than my best guess:
In June 2020 ECLA decided to do a trial of 1,500 ppl at high risk of Covid based on previous trials which showed Omega 3’s having direct antiviral activity and anti inflammatory benefits (reducing pro inflammatory cytokines). There theory was it would reduce infections.
Around October Dr Bhatt unblinded CardioLink-9 data and saw that his small phase 2 trial showed great promise but was too small to convince docs it worked so he contacted ECLA (because they already had a fairly big trial set up and therefore had the infrastructure to quickly set up a trial that could confirm cardioLink-9 data).
Prepare it 2 was created and PI 1 was expanded to 2,000 pts (why? I don’t know but maybe a data monitoring committee suggested it was trending but not adequately powered) on time for Dr Bhatt’s presentation at NLA. I THINK they may have had ESC in there plan from as early as February and set PI 2 target at 2,000 but the real intention was to recruit as many as possible but always planning to stop on time to have the data for ESC. PI 1 reached their goal by June 1st and closed. PI 2 is 1 month shorter so maybe they continued PI 2 recruiting for another month so they end at the same time. On clinicaltrials.Gov it is all listed as a single trial of 4 000 pts and I think ECLA views it as a single 4 arm trial. They have always been vague about the trial, the numbers and the dates - intentionally IMO. JT told me he did not know if it was PI 1 or both and said they wouldn’t get the data before anyone else. One ECLA doc said specifically on Twitter it was only PI 1 but that same doc said PI 2 only had 500 ppl enrolled and 2 weeks later we found out they had over 1,300 so ????
Some have said only PI one is embargoed and we may get PI 2 sooner. I hope that is true but Dr. Corral has been a vocal opponent of releasing data before it is peer reviewed or at least presented to colleagues first.
Amarin is going to have a large presence at ESC as they launch in Germany so it is the perfect setup to reveal PI 1&2 to a group of cardiologists on the world stage. It just seems like too perfect an opportunity for them to pass up.
I know I have made several assumptions in this scenario and before KIWI asks, no I do not have any proof that PI 2 is going to be presented, this is my best GUESS and nothing more.
It would not surprise me if the trial was simultaneously published in a peer reviewed journal on August 29.
Keep in mind the possibility the trial comes out neutral.
